Khin Aung is a construction worker in Thailand who experienced the traumatic earthquake in Myanmar while leaving work, during which he lost contact with his younger brother who was entering the building as the quake struck. He has expressed deep concern for his brother's safety amidst the chaos and destruction caused by the earthquake.
